Ariel Cyberpr

Ms. Ariel Hyatt, founder of Ariel Publicity a New York based firm that connects artists to blogs, podcasts, Internet radio stations and social media sites. Over the past 14 years her firm has represented over 1,500 musicians of all genres. A true pioneer in the cyber-pr world.

Ariel has authored the book "Music Success in Nine Weeks", a guide for musicians to define their brand, grow their fan-base, earn more income, and achieve success in the digital environment, whether they are new to the industry or longtime artists.

Bree WOS

Bree Noble is a singer-songwriter who was named best female performer at the Empire Music Awards. Bree is a songwriter who doesn't sugar-coat the Christian life or water down the issues Christians face.

She is also the founder and CEO of Women Of Substance Radio. WOS Radio is a streaming, online radio station which airs 24/7 on the Live365 Network. The station features label artists and Indie artists side by side within the playlists giving lesser known artists the opportunity to be heard alongside women who have already been recognized for their excellence in their genre by mainstream media. 
Loren Book

Loren Weisman is an accomplished music producer. Having worked on over three hundred albums, Loren has worked on numerous television, film, video game and radio productions, from New York to Los Angeles, Boston to Seattle.

Loren has also written, “The Artists Guide for Success in the Music Business” (2009), to help independent musicians achieve self sufficient and sustainable success.
